Reputable News Organizations and Agencies

Major news organizations like The Associated Press, Reuters, and Getty Images have teams of photographers on the ground capturing events as they unfold. These agencies have strict editorial standards and are committed to providing accurate and unbiased coverage. Their photos often come with detailed captions that provide context and background information. International agencies like the United Nations and the International Red Cross also offer visuals that document their humanitarian efforts and provide insights into the situation. By relying on these established sources, you can ensure that you're viewing credible and reliable images.

Avoiding Misinformation and Fake Images

In today's digital age, it's crucial to be aware of misinformation and fake images. These can spread quickly on social media and other platforms, and they can distort our understanding of events. To avoid falling for misinformation, it's essential to verify the source of the image. Look for credible news organizations or agencies that have verified the photo's authenticity. Be wary of images shared on unverified social media accounts or websites with a clear agenda. Reverse image searches can also help you trace the origin of a photo and determine whether it has been manipulated or taken out of context. By being vigilant and critical of the images we see, we can protect ourselves from misinformation and gain a more accurate understanding of events.
